What is Worldbuilding?

Worldbuilding is the act of creating your story setting. Every fiction author does this to some extent, regardless of genre.

Some authors only need to create fictional towns set in our already-existing world, whether past or present. You see this a lot in historical romance, sweet contemporary romance, and cozy mysteries.

Fantasy and science fiction authors do the most extensive form of worldbuilding that exists. These authors often create entire worlds or universes, including all the little ‘extras’ that you may not realize–countries, cultures, fashion, art, systems of government, and religions. Just to name a few.

And of course, if one is writing fantasy, one must also create a magic system.
